Temporary competitive advantage refers to a short-term edge that a company has over its competitors, allowing it to outperform them in specific areas for a limited time. This advantage often arises from factors such as unique resources, innovation, or favorable market conditions, but is not sustainable over the long haul due to competition catching up or market changes. Understanding how to leverage and capitalize on these fleeting advantages is crucial for companies aiming to differentiate themselves in the marketplace.
